The State’s Deadline
According to Georgia personal injury law, you typically have two years from the collision to initiate a personal injury lawsuit. Missing this deadline can eliminate your right to collect compensation, no matter how evident the other driver’s fault. While some exceptions exist—such as for disabled individuals—it’s best to proceed promptly. A licensed attorney in Druid Hills Georgia can help you meet all court timelines.

How long do I have to file a motorcycle accident harm lawsuit in Georgia?
Under local civil codes, you generally have a limited timeframe from the trauma onset to pursue a legal action. Missing this time limit could prevent your right to recover.
A qualified motorcycle accident lawyer can review your legal standing and confirm all court deadlines are met promptly.
Can I still file a claim if the accident was partially my fault in a Druid Hills motorcyclist collision?
Yes—you may still obtain compensation even if you were moderately at blame due to Georgia’s modified comparative negligence rule. As long as your blame share is not the majority, you can pursue insurance settlement.
A skilled DeKalb County legal expert will analyze the distracted driver claims to counter assigned fault and maximize your compensation award.

How much does it cost to hire a bike crash advocate in DeKalb County?
Most personal injury attorney firms operate on a performance-based basis, meaning you pay nothing upfront. The legal percentage is only taken if you receive an insurance settlement.
Typical success charges range from 30–40 percent of the final recovery amount, and many offer a free case evaluation to review your legal options.
